#7a60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a60ca is composed of 47.8% red, 37.6%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.6% cyan, 52.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 254.7 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 58.4%. #7a60ca color hex could be obtained by blending #f4c0ff with #000095.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#7a60ca color description : Moderate blue.

#7a60ca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7a60ca has RGB values of R:122, G:96,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 8020170.

Shades and Tints of #7a60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f5f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a60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939199 is the less saturated color, while #612ffb is the most saturated one.
